Biodenta dental implants intended for surgical placement in mandibles or maxillae to support single or multiple tooth restorations or terminal or intermediate abutment support for fixed or removable bridgework and to retain overdentures.
Specific indications for small diameter (Ø 3.5 mm) implants: It is recommended not to place small implants with "NP" platform in the molar or premolar region.
The BIODENTA Dental Implant System is an integrated system of endosseous dental implants, which are designed to support prosthetic devices for partially or fully edentulous patients. The system consists of a variety of dental implants, abutments and surgical and prosthetic parts and instruments.
